You are invited to share a hope for peace this Veterans Day with four Evergreen veterans.
Evergreen's Veterans Day Commemoration
Friday, Noon to 1:30
Sem 2, A-1105 (Open the attached flyer for details.)

Come hear three Evergreen students, combat veterans of Iraq, Kuwait and Bosnia, and a Vietnam veteran faculty member as they revisit their experiences and challenge us with their views on "Support Our Troops", a phrase that has been trivialized and politicized.

Congress originally established Armistice Day to commemorate the end of World War I with "thanksgiving and prayer and exercises designed to perpetuate peace through good will and mutual understanding between nations." In 1954, it was renamed Veterans Day, and President Eisenhower asked all Americans to "... reconsecrate ourselves to the task of promoting an enduring peace."
